Abstract

The utility model provides a novel anti-noise stethoscope, which has good anti-noise effect and comprises two receivers and two ear plugs fixed at the front ends of the receivers respectively. A noise barrier is connected with each of the receivers in a sleeve mode, and the noise barriers are placed at the rear portions of the ear plugs respectively and made of fiber materials which are soft materials. One noise barrier is arranged at the rear portion of each of the two ear plugs. Ear plugs are inserted into earholes during usage, then the noise barriers made of soft materials are placed inside auricles, thus a doctor is hard to hear outside noise, anti-noise ability of the doctor is improved, and accuracy of diagnosis is improved. The anti-noise stethoscope is simple in structure, convenient to use and good in sound isolation.

Description

A kind of anti-tampering stethoscope
Technical field
This utility model relates to a kind of stethoscope.
Background technology
Now the stethoscope used of doctor is just filled in two earplugs in the earhole in use, and soundproof effect is bad during problem that its exists, and when clinic noise greatly the time, the auscultation effect with directly influencing the doctor is unfavorable for the diagnosis of conditions of patients.
Summary of the invention
The purpose of this utility model provides a kind of stethoscope, has soundproof effect preferably, thereby has improved the accuracy of state of an illness diagnosis.
Said purpose realizes through following scheme:
A kind of anti-tampering stethoscope comprises receiver and is fixed on the earplug of receiver front end that also be socketed with baffle on the said receiver, said baffle places the rear end of earplug.
Said baffle is processed by soft material.
Said baffle is processed by fibrous material.
This utility model respectively is provided with a baffle two earplug rear end; Baffle is processed by soft material, during use, earlier earplug is filled in earhole; The baffle of again soft material being processed places in the auricle; Can increase the difficulty that external noise imports doctor's ear into like this, thereby strengthen doctor's capacity of resisting disturbance, improve the accuracy of making a definite diagnosis for the patient.This utility model is simple in structure, and is easy to use, and soundproof effect is good.
